PostPosted: Thu Mar 29, 2007 9:00 am
by LSI_Banarer
Dear Mike,

yes, in r5 we have improved auto frame detection functionality for 35mm film stripes and
5x5cm dia frames. Additionally, in SE Plus and Ai Studio versions these frames will automatically be rotated to be horizontally aligned.

Finding frames is not yet completely optimized for using with film holders, but is already improved.
At this moment best results can be produced for scans without such holders.
